Lesson Plan: Atoms, Elements, and Compounds Science

This lesson plan includes the objectives and exclusions of the lesson teaching students how to describe elements, compounds, and molecules, distinguish between them, and identify chemical elements from their symbols.

Objectives

Students will be able to

  • describe what an atom is,
  • describe what an element is,
  • describe what a compound is and how it differs from an element,
  • identify the number of atoms/elements a molecule is composed of,
  • identify molecules as either compounds or elemental molecules,
  • describe the molecule as the simplest building unit of matter that retains the properties of a substance,
  • identify and give examples of the chemical symbols of some well-known elements,
  • distinguish between elements and compounds by their chemical formulas or illustrations.

Exclusions

Students will not cover

  • the structure of the atom,
  • the types of bonding in compounds and molecules,
  • the periodic table.
